Liabilities-to-Assets is a solvency ratio indicating how much of the company’s assets are made of liabilities, calculated as total liabilities divided by total asset. Polisan Holding AS's Total Liabilities for the quarter that ended in Mar. 2026 was ₺4,946 Mil. Polisan Holding AS's Total Assets for the quarter that ended in Mar. 2026 was ₺19,526 Mil. Therefore, Polisan Holding AS's Liabilities-to-Assets Ratio for the quarter that ended in Mar. 2026 was 0.25.


Polisan Holding AS  (IST:POLHO) Liabilities-to-Assets Explanation

Liabilities-to-Assets is a solvency ratio indicating how much of the company’s assets are made of liabilities. It can vary greatly across different industries, as they have different capital structure. A high Liabilities-to-Assets ratio (more leveraged) suggests that the company might have potential solvency problems, or even a signal of financial distress. Conversely, a low Liabilities-to-Assets ratio usually indicates a healthy financial situation. However, it may also suggest that the company is not expanding or not making good use of debt.

Polisan Holding AS Liabilities-to-Assets Calculation

Liabilities-to-Assets ratio measures the portion of the total liabilities to the total asset. It indicates the leverage of the company, and the amount of debt the company uses in its operation.

Liabilities-to-Assets ratio is calculated by dividing total liabilities by total asset.

Polisan Holding AS's Liabilities-to-Assets Ratio for the fiscal year that ended in Dec. 2025 is calculated as:

Liabilities-to-Assets (A: Dec. 2025 )=Total Liabilities/Total Assets
=4500.872/18064.585
=0.25

Polisan Holding AS's Liabilities-to-Assets Ratio for the quarter that ended in Mar. 2026 is calculated as

Liabilities-to-Assets (Q: Mar. 2026 )=Total Liabilities/Total Assets
=4946.052/19525.898
=0.25

Polisan Holding AS Business Description

Address Dilovasi Organize Sanayi Bolgesi 1, Kisim Liman Caddesi No: 7, Kocaeli, Dilovasi, TUR
Polisan Holding AS engages in the manufacture and distribution of decorative paints, chemicals, textile goods, and rendering port and storage services. It operates through the following segments: Chemical Products, Port, Services, and Real estate. Majority of the firm's revenue gets derived from Chemical Products segment. The company offers paints, varnishes, resins, and other surface coating and insulation materials; formaldehyde, formaldehyde resins, and construction chemicals, as well as polyethylene terephthalate granules and synthetic fibers; emulsion polymers used in paint, wood, textiles, carpeting, and glue industries.
